Senior Lighting Designer – Arup

Bristol, United Kingdom. Positions also available in Solihull, Manchester & Edinburgh.

Arup is an independent firm of designers, engineers, planners and business consultants offering a broad range of professional services. Through our work, we make a positive difference in the world.

We offer a comprehensive lighting design service, from initial strategic advice and concept development through to construction documents and on-site support for all markets worldwide. Lighting at Arup brings together art, science and technology. Our team of designers create expressive, sustainable and award-winning concepts with light. We understand the interplay of structural form and lighting, and work with architects and artists to provide authentic conceptual designs. Our technical knowledge ensures that concepts become viable solutions. We also know how lighting affects people at work, at home, at school and at play. You will play a pivotal role in substantially increasing Arup’s already successful lighting business in the UK and abroad. You will also identify and pursue business development opportunities both within Arup and in the external market. They will be able to lead and support the bidding, design and delivery of projects on a national scale and develop the skills and experience of current and future staff in the local offices and across the UK.

The candidate will have potential to progress and become part of the Arup Lighting leadership team, contributing to our award winning practice and providing strategy for the future development of our business in the regions and beyond.

Your role will involve:

  • Taking an active role in the design leadership and development of the lighting team;
  • Fostering a culture of creativity, innovation and collegiality within the team;
  • Being responsible for the successful delivery of projects;
  • Being responsible for developing business contacts and lighting service offerings for the local offices.

Desired Skills and Experience

  • Degree in architecture, lighting design, engineering or related relevant discipline, preferably with professional qualification(s) in Lighting;
  • Proven experience in business development and successful delivery of major lighting projects;
  • Lighting design experience in the UK (and to a lesser degree overseas experience) in the lighting industry is essential;
  • Excellent communication and report writing skills;
  • Good at planning and organising.

Reward and Benefits:

We offer a competitive salary at all levels, and one of the best benefits package in our sector.

Core benefits include cover under the UK Healthcare Plan (private medical insurance), Life Assurance, Accident Insurance, and Income Protection (long term disability) cover. Core benefits are funded by us and made available to all permanent staff in order to support and safeguard your financial, physical and mental wellbeing. You will also have access to a grade-related Flexible Benefits Fund which you can choose to take as extra cash, or spend on a wide range of Choice Benefits to help with your work/life balance and financial security.

In addition all permanent employees are eligible for the Global Profit Share scheme. Subject to scheme rules employees can receive two Profit Share payments per year, which are dependent on the firm’s financial performance.
